Charming walled town and romantic harbour
Holidays in Hvar Town feature the largest town on Hvar Island: an enchantingly beautiful walled fortified town overlooking a pretty harbour. Hvar Town holidays offer a charming, romantic, cosmopolitan resort with fine dining and animated cafes and bars along the delightful palm-lined waterfront promenade. The backdrop to Hvar Town holidays is the strikingly good-looking town centre with an outstanding white stone square, cathedral, Venetian palace, 17th century theatre and Renaissance buildings in gorgeous honey-coloured local stone. Holidays in Hvar Town are not complete without visiting the striking monastery on a headland to the south of the town. Weather In Hvar
As you would expect from a Mediterranean island the weather on Hvar during the summer months is nothing short of spectacular. Sunshine beats down on the nearby beaches of Jelsa and Stari Grad for around 12 hours per day during June, July and August. Temperatures in Hvar can reach 30C and over during the summer months and you may be glad of the cool breeze that drifts in from the Adriatic to take the edge from the heat. May and September are also very popular months with holiday makers who prefer slightly cooler weather with temperatures hovering around 25C. The water temperatures during the summer are perfect for taking part in the numerous water activities this island has become famous for.
